Frequently asked questions

What is Nelson Mgmt - Hazel Towers's energy grade?

Nelson Mgmt - Hazel Towers scores 82 out of 100 on ENERGY STAR — band B (Above median (70–84)) — in its 2024 New York City disclosure. Scores are national percentiles against similar buildings; 75+ qualifies for ENERGY STAR certification.

How much energy does Nelson Mgmt - Hazel Towers use?

Its 2024 site energy-use intensity was 64.9 kBtu/ft² (89.1 kBtu/ft² source) across 345,456 sq ft, including 1,210,782 kWh of electricity and 182,985 therms of natural gas.

What are Nelson Mgmt - Hazel Towers's carbon emissions?

Nelson Mgmt - Hazel Towers reported 1,447 tCO₂e of greenhouse-gas emissions (4.2 kgCO₂e/ft²) for 2024. Under Local Law 97, buildings over 25,000 sq ft face carbon caps with fines of $268 per metric ton of CO₂e over the limit, phasing in from 2024.
